Brace yourself for the book that flips self-help on its head and gives personal growth a much-needed shake-up. Gavin Oattes’ latest release, Confidently Lost, is not your typical guide to happiness. Instead, it’s an unfiltered, deeply human exploration of what it means to fall apart and rebuild yourself - messy, unpredictable, and gloriously real.

Born out of chaos and a "lifequake" moment that shattered his world in 2023, Confidently Lost offers a refreshingly honest take on navigating the aftermath of profound disruption. From unpacking the weight of grief to rediscovering joy in the smallest glimmers, Oattes delivers life lessons with humour, warmth, and the kind of raw vulnerability that feels like a friend grabbing you by the shoulders and saying, “You’ve got this.”

But Confidently Lost isn’t just about survival, it’s about thriving. Oattes draws readers into powerful reflections, challenging them to ditch perfection, embrace their inner anti-hero, and reclaim the magic of everyday moments. “This isn’t a book about having all the answers,” Oattes explains. “It’s about the courage to admit you’re figuring it out as you go, and realising that’s more than enough.”

A story that transforms pain into power

Oattes’ journey to writing Confidently Lost began with an unimaginable personal upheaval. The experience triggered anxiety, therapy, and a deep reckoning with his past. What emerged wasn’t just healing but a new perspective on resilience and purpose. “This is not the book I planned to write,” Oattes says, “but it’s the one I had to write. And I hope it inspires people to find their way back to themselves.”
